Yes, my partner and I (female) have found this as well, we have met lots of guys but no women on our 7 cruises with Royal Caribbean, in fact we are on Allure of the Seas on Sunday and will be meeting up with 4 of the guys we met on Oasis of the Seas in 2013.

 

Also booked to go Explorer later this year and the Ovation and Harmony next year......Ovation through the Suez Canal and Harmony TA...... Very excited

 

We didn't see any other lesbian couples on our most recent cruise but we noticed a few male couples. We met one lesbian on our transatlantic cruise but there were around ten male couples at the LGBT social. We've socialised with far more straight couples than fellow LGBTs on our cruises as we usually end up socialising with people we meet at trivias or at dinner.
